Who are we?

1744576504_courts_and_pavilion.jpgFernhurst Tennis Club is registered with the Lawn Tennis Association and Pickleball England. We are a welcoming, non-profit, Community Amateur Sports Club with approximately 200 members run by a small group of volunteers. Our LTA coaches provide group sessions and private lessons for all ages, helping players develop their skills in a friendly environment. Members can enjoy social play anytime and during club 'roll-ups'. More competitive match play is offered with inter-club events and via the local tennis league, in which we enter 11 teams. We also run tournaments and social events open to non-members. We are committed to making the tennis club accessible and enjoyable for everyone.

We operate 3 tennis courts (with two pickleball courts) at the beautiful Fernhurst Recreation Ground, which is also the shared home to the local cricket and football clubs. All three sports clubs co-fund the Fernhurst Recreation Ground Trust, which maintains and operates the recreation ground and The Fern Café in the pavilion on behalf of and for the benefit of the local community.

How we’ll spend the money raised

The core aim of the project is to install LED floodlights on two of the Club's courts. We also plan to install a simple floodlight control and payment system and upgrade the tennis court gates and aspects of the pavilion facilities. We currently estimate the project will cost between £56,000-£62,000. 

We have raised £15,000 already and have been offered a £25,000 loan from the LTA. Our remaining crowdfunding target is £22,100

Community Impact

💡 The Club is currently used by around 500 adults and children.. We have around 200 members and in addition approximately 300 non-members from the local area who have used the courts as part of our Pay & Play system or for coaching programmes.

💡 Installation of the floodlights (to be operated from October to March only) will extend the playing periods into the dark afternoons and evenings after school and work for club members and non-members alike, either for social tennis, coaching sessions or inter-club matches. The floodlights will give more opportunities for beginners, adults, and families to enjoy the sport throughout the year. 

💡Tennis is Good for You! It is well known that regular exercise, and tennis in particular, is hugely beneficial to general health and mental wellbeing. We expect all players to benefit, but the principal beneficiaries will be working-age adults and school children.

💡 The Club gives the local children from the primary school FREE access to the tennis courts for an afternoon a week during the summer term to use for the school’s PE curriculum. We also make the courts freely available to the local Cub Scouts for summer evening sessions.

1744576955_young_juniors_v2.jpg💡 We want to be able to provide a consistent all year-round offer to local children and adults to bring new entrants to the sport. Installation of floodlights will enable us to do so throughout the year in the afternoons and evenings, hence providing continuity of coaching and play, which we believe will significantly improve take-up and retention of players.

💡 We believe wider benefits will accrue to the local community by enhancing the Fernhurst Recreation Ground, “buzz” and usage. A successful and thriving tennis club plays its part in supporting this fantastic community asset.
